User: | teythoon@darnassus |
---|---|
Working Directory: | /home/teythoon/qa/packages/hurd/obj-scan-build |
Command Line: | make |
Clang Version: | Debian clang version 3.2-11 (tags/RELEASE_32/final) (based on LLVM 3.2) |
Date: | Mon Nov 11 14:30:32 2013 |
Bug Type | Quantity | Display? |
All Bugs | 112 | |
API | ||
---|---|---|
Argument with 'nonnull' attribute passed null | 3 | |
Dead store | ||
Dead assignment | 45 | |
Dead increment | 4 | |
Dead initialization | 11 | |
Logic error | ||
Array subscript is undefined | 1 | |
Assigned value is garbage or undefined | 4 | |
Branch condition evaluates to a garbage value | 1 | |
Dereference of null pointer | 5 | |
Dereference of undefined pointer value | 1 | |
Division by zero | 1 | |
Garbage return value | 1 | |
Result of operation is garbage or undefined | 4 | |
Uninitialized argument value | 10 | |
Memory Error | ||
Double free | 2 | |
Memory leak | 9 | |
Use-after-free | 4 | |
Unix API | ||
Allocator sizeof operand mismatch | 2 | |
Undefined allocation of 0 bytes (CERT MEM04-C; CWE-131) | 4 |
Bug Group | Bug Type ▾ | File | Line | Path Length | |
Unix API | Allocator sizeof operand mismatch | libftpconn /unix.c | 61 | 1 | View Report |
Unix API | Allocator sizeof operand mismatch | libftpconn /xfer.c | 42 | 1 | View Report |
API | Argument with 'nonnull' attribute passed null | init /init.c | 874 | 16 | View Report |
API | Argument with 'nonnull' attribute passed null | usermux /mux.c | 265 | 9 | View Report |
API | Argument with 'nonnull' attribute passed null | ftpfs /ftpfs.c | 244 | 7 | View Report |
Logic error | Array subscript is undefined | libdiskfs /fsys-getroot.c | 113 | 14 | View Report |
Logic error | Assigned value is garbage or undefined | libftpconn /cmd.c | 137 | 10 | View Report |
Logic error | Assigned value is garbage or undefined | boot /boot.c | 756 | 32 | View Report |
Logic error | Assigned value is garbage or undefined | boot /boot.c | 1607 | 3 | View Report |
Logic error | Assigned value is garbage or undefined | nfs /ops.c | 1847 | 6 | View Report |
Logic error | Branch condition evaluates to a garbage value | libcons /dir-changed.c | 90 | 9 | View Report |
Dead store | Dead assignment | libshouldbeinlibc /timefmt.c | 341 | 1 | View Report |
Dead store | Dead assignment | libstore /zero.c | 112 | 1 | View Report |
Dead store | Dead assignment | libstore /do-bunzip2.c | 1343 | 1 | View Report |
Dead store | Dead assignment | libstore /do-bunzip2.c | 1360 | 1 | View Report |
Dead store | Dead assignment | libstore /do-bunzip2.c | 1446 | 1 | View Report |
Dead store | Dead assignment | libstore /do-bunzip2.c | 1460 | 1 | View Report |
Dead store | Dead assignment | libstore /do-bunzip2.c | 1476 | 1 | View Report |
Dead store | Dead assignment | libstore /do-bunzip2.c | 1488 | 1 | View Report |
Dead store | Dead assignment | libdiskfs /dir-renamed.c | 134 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libdiskfs /fsysServer.c | 401 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libdiskfs /fsysServer.c | 582 | 1 | View Report |
Dead store | Dead assignment | libdiskfs /io-write.c | 59 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libdiskfs /ioServer.c | 107 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libdiskfs /ioServer.c | 1051 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libtrivfs /fsysServer.c | 411 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libtrivfs /fsysServer.c | 602 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libtrivfs /ioServer.c | 107 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libtrivfs /ioServer.c | 1051 | 1 | View Report |
Dead store | Dead assignment | libps /spec.c | 418 | 1 | View Report |
Dead store | Dead assignment | libnetfs /fsys-getroot.c | 87 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libnetfs /fsysServer.c | 402 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libnetfs /fsysServer.c | 583 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libnetfs /ioServer.c | 108 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/libnetfs /ioServer.c | 1052 | 1 | View Report |
Dead store | Dead assignment | libftpconn /cmd.c | 161 | 1 | View Report |
Dead store | Dead assignment | init /init.c | 471 | 1 | View Report |
Dead store | Dead assignment | ext2fs /dir.c | 195 | 1 | View Report |
Dead store | Dead assignment | fatfs /dir.c | 231 | 1 | View Report |
Dead store | Dead assignment | fatfs /dir.c | 863 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/pflocal /ioServer.c | 107 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/pflocal /ioServer.c | 1051 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/pflocal /socketServer.c | 612 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/pflocal /socketServer.c | 1033 | 1 | View Report |
Dead store | Dead assignment | mach-defpager /default_pager.c | 2632 | 1 | View Report |
Dead store | Dead assignment | mach-defpager /wiring.c | 120 | 1 | View Report |
Dead store | Dead assignment | mach-defpager /wiring.c | 132 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/boot /ioServer.c | 104 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/boot /ioServer.c | 977 | 1 | View Report |
Dead store | Dead assignment | ftpfs /dir.c | 385 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/trans /fsysServer.c | 400 | 1 | View Report |
Dead store | Dead assignment | obj-scan-build /trans /fsysServer.c | 581 | 1 | View Report |
Dead store | Dead assignment | trans /streamio.c | 875 | 1 | View Report |
Dead store | Dead assignment | utils /frobauth-mod.c | 101 | 1 | View Report |
Dead store | Dead assignment | fstests /fstests.c | 56 | 1 | View Report |
Dead store | Dead assignment | nfsd /ops.c | 398 | 1 | View Report |
Dead store | Dead increment | libstore /util.c | 101 | 1 | View Report |
Dead store | Dead increment | libstore /util.c | 108 | 1 | View Report |
Dead store | Dead increment | mach-defpager /default_pager.c | 887 | 1 | View Report |
Dead store | Dead increment | usermux /node.c | 91 | 1 | View Report |
Dead store | Dead initialization | libshouldbeinlibc /timefmt.c | 108 | 1 | View Report |
Dead store | Dead initialization | obj-scan-build /term /device_replyServer.c | 65 | 1 | View Report |
Dead store | Dead initialization | obj-scan-build /term /device_replyServer.c | 75 | 1 | View Report |
Dead store | Dead initialization | obj-scan-build /term /device_replyServer.c | 127 | 1 | View Report |
Dead store | Dead initialization | obj-scan-build /term /device_replyServer.c | 137 | 1 | View Report |
Dead store | Dead initialization | obj-scan-build /term /device_replyServer.c | 189 | 1 | View Report |
Dead store | Dead initialization | obj-scan-build /term /device_replyServer.c | 199 | 1 | View Report |
Dead store | Dead initialization | obj-scan-build /term /device_replyServer.c | 251 | 1 | View Report |
Dead store | Dead initialization | obj-scan-build /term /device_replyServer.c | 308 | 1 | View Report |
Dead store | Dead initialization | utils /frobauth.c | 212 | 1 | View Report |
Dead store | Dead initialization | utils /frobauth.c | 236 | 1 | View Report |
Logic error | Dereference of null pointer | ext2fs /dir.c | 513 | 22 | View Report |
Logic error | Dereference of null pointer | isofs /inode.c | 314 | 6 | View Report |
Logic error | Dereference of null pointer | isofs /lookup.c | 142 | 14 | View Report |
Logic error | Dereference of null pointer | fatfs /dir.c | 539 | 23 | View Report |
Logic error | Dereference of null pointer | ftpfs /ncache.c | 32 | 7 | View Report |
Logic error | Dereference of undefined pointer value | mach-defpager /default_pager.c | 2015 | 4 | View Report |
Logic error | Division by zero | libstore /derive.c | 55 | 5 | View Report |
Memory Error | Double free | libftpconn /names.c | 137 | 23 | View Report |
Memory Error | Double free | libftpconn /names.c | 205 | 19 | View Report |
Logic error | Garbage return value | mach-defpager /default_pager.c | 3794 | 7 | View Report |
Memory Error | Memory leak | libshouldbeinlibc /idvec-impgids.c | 94 | 13 | View Report |
Memory Error | Memory leak | libshouldbeinlibc /ugids-verify-auth.c | 189 | 18 | View Report |
Memory Error | Memory leak | libtrivfs /dyn-classes.c | 105 | 7 | View Report |
Memory Error | Memory leak | libtrivfs /dyn-classes.c | 105 | 9 | View Report |
Memory Error | Memory leak | libftpconn /cwd.c | 44 | 12 | View Report |
Memory Error | Memory leak | libftpconn /open.c | 93 | 31 | View Report |
Memory Error | Memory leak | libftpconn /set-type.c | 59 | 8 | View Report |
Memory Error | Memory leak | fatfs /dir.c | 124 | 34 | View Report |
Memory Error | Memory leak | sutils /fstab.c | 900 | 14 | View Report |
Logic error | Result of operation is garbage or undefined | libftpconn /reply.c | 235 | 13 | View Report |
Logic error | Result of operation is garbage or undefined | nfs /ops.c | 1473 | 13 | View Report |
Logic error | Result of operation is garbage or undefined | nfs /ops.c | 1835 | 33 | View Report |
Logic error | Result of operation is garbage or undefined | nfs /ops.c | 1836 | 33 | View Report |
Unix API | Undefined allocation of 0 bytes (CERT MEM04-C; CWE-131) | libstore /kids.c | 204 | 4 | View Report |
Unix API | Undefined allocation of 0 bytes (CERT MEM04-C; CWE-131) | libps /user.c | 42 | 4 | View Report |
Unix API | Undefined allocation of 0 bytes (CERT MEM04-C; CWE-131) | tmpfs /node.c | 238 | 3 | View Report |
Unix API | Undefined allocation of 0 bytes (CERT MEM04-C; CWE-131) | fstests /fstests.c | 92 | 8 | View Report |
Logic error | Uninitialized argument value | libshouldbeinlibc /maptime.c | 54 | 6 | View Report |
Logic error | Uninitialized argument value | libtrivfs /times.c | 31 | 1 | View Report |
Logic error | Uninitialized argument value | libtrivfs /times.c | 46 | 1 | View Report |
Logic error | Uninitialized argument value | libcons /dir-changed.c | 107 | 8 | View Report |
Logic error | Uninitialized argument value | proc /info.c | 612 | 28 | View Report |
Logic error | Uninitialized argument value | isofs /lookup.c | 128 | 17 | View Report |
Logic error | Uninitialized argument value | isofs /lookup.c | 136 | 17 | View Report |
Logic error | Uninitialized argument value | isofs /lookup.c | 146 | 14 | View Report |
Logic error | Uninitialized argument value | mach-defpager /kalloc.c | 215 | 5 | View Report |
Logic error | Uninitialized argument value | mach-defpager /kalloc.c | 254 | 3 | View Report |
Memory Error | Use-after-free | libftpconn /names.c | 144 | 23 | View Report |
Memory Error | Use-after-free | libftpconn /names.c | 162 | 23 | View Report |
Memory Error | Use-after-free | libftpconn /names.c | 233 | 29 | View Report |
Memory Error | Use-after-free | ftpfs /dir.c | 199 | 16 | View Report |
The analyzer had problems processing the following files:
Please consider submitting preprocessed files as bug reports.